Frequently Asked Questions about Morton
What type of rentals are currently available in Morton?
There are currently 55 Apartments for Rent in Morton, IL with pricing that ranges from $575 to $2,675. There are also 31 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Morton ranging from $595 to $2,750.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Morton?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Morton ranges from $595 to $2,750 with an average monthly rent of $1,103.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Morton?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Morton range from $900 to $1,790,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$639 to $2,750.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$744 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$975.
